Overview

Wobo is an AI job search tool that helps job seekers find roles and apply to them with less manual work. It asks for your CV and a few profile details, builds a Wobo Persona, and then scans the market for jobs that match that profile.

The product combines job discovery, matching, and application automation. According to the site, Wobo scans millions of jobs, checks company signals before adding roles to the feed, and submits applications directly on company websites with resumes, cover letters, and screening answers tailored to the role and written in your voice.

Features

Persona setup from your background

Upload a CV, answer a few questions, and chat with Wobo to create the profile it uses for matching and applications.

Daily job scanning and pre-vetted roles

Wobo scans the market daily and checks company career pages rather than relying only on aggregated job boards, with 3M+ jobs scanned and pre-vetting before jobs reach your feed.

Deep AI matching

Each role is scored against your persona using skills, experience, seniority, and fit signals so you can review match strength before applying.

Auto-apply on your behalf

For matched roles, Wobo fills forms, answers screening questions, tailors your resume, writes cover letters, and submits applications on company websites.

Voice-matched application writing

The application copy is generated to reflect your persona and writing style, with answers and cover letters presented as written in your voice.

Application tracking and feedback

The dashboard shows submitted applications, Wobo-generated answers, and tailored documents, and it supports feedback so the persona can improve over time.

FAQ

When does Wobo start applying for jobs?

Wobo starts applying for jobs after your Wobo Persona is set up, which the source says happens instantly from the Persona tab. Applications typically begin within a day or two after the profile is completed.

Can I exclude specific companies?

Yes. The FAQ says you can blacklist companies from the Account section of your dashboard so Wobo excludes them from your job queue.

Does Wobo apply through job boards or company sites?

Wobo applies directly on company websites rather than using Easy Apply options.

What if a job match is not relevant?

The source says Wobo scans the job market daily and may surface some less relevant matches at first, but you can remove jobs from your queue and the system learns from feedback over time.

What are the application limits on free and paid plans?

Free users get up to 5 applications per day. Paid plans include unlimited applications.
